Hockey: IoM ladies beaten at Liverpool Sefton in EH Championships

Zoe Crowe strike not enough to avoid defeat on Merseyside

The Isle of Man Ladies national hockey side have exited their latest England Hockey Championship campaign after a 3-1 defeat to Liverpool Sefton Ladies 1sts at the weekend.

The Manx side travelled to face their Merseyside hosts in the EH Women's Tier 2 KO Championships on Sunday (25 February) in a game rearranged from one week previous following travel disruption seven days before.

After a goalless first half, Liverpool Sefton broke the deadlock in the second period before adding a second with around 15 minutes to play.

With eight minutes left, the Isle of Man Ladies earned a lifeline as Zoe Crowe converted from a penalty corner to halve the deficit.

In the closing stages, Isle of Man Ladies switched to 11 outfield players in a final attempt to level the scoring, but Liverpool Sefton would go on to restore their two-goal advantage in the final few seconds and ultimately end the contest for the Island side.
